Kingston Oil donates to Boys & Girls Club.(Dateline)(Kingston Oil Supply Corp.)(Brief Article)

Fuel Oil News, May, 2004

In March, Kingston Oil, headquartered in Kingston, Mass., donated $10,000 to help the Boys & Girls Club of Plymouth create its new "America's Hometown" Boys & Girls Clubhouse at 9 Resnik Rd. in Plymouth, Mass.

Children from Plymouth and the surrounding communities, ranging from ages six to 18, are already enjoying the clubhouse's many features, including a game room, basketball court, art center, cafeteria, computer lab and study room. The facility allows the Boys & Girls Club to continue its mission to provide area youth with activities designed to build self-esteem and leadership skills, while promoting positive life choices.
